Elon Musk Criticizes Romanian Government for Arrest of Presidential Front-Runner
In a recent tweet, billionaire entrepreneur Elon Musk voiced his strong disapproval of the Romanian government’s actions following the arrest of Calin Georgescu, a prominent figure in the country’s presidential race. Georgescu, who had garnered significant public support and was considered a leading candidate in the upcoming presidential election, was apprehended amid mounting political tensions in Romania. Musk’s remarks have ignited discussions surrounding political freedom, electoral integrity, and the role of government in democratic societies.
The Context of the Arrest
Calin Georgescu, a key player in Romanian politics, was arrested on February 26, 2025, a move that many observers have deemed controversial. As a candidate who had reportedly received a substantial portion of the electorate’s votes in recent polls, his arrest raises questions about the motivations behind the Romanian government’s decision. Critics argue that this action undermines the democratic process and the will of the people, prompting concerns over political repression.
In his tweet, Musk highlighted the gravity of the situation, stating, "They just arrested the person who won the most votes in the Romanian presidential election. This is messed up." His commentary reflects a growing sentiment among international observers who fear that the arrest could lead to increased political instability in Romania.
